Blue Chip Technology launches innovative range of integrated touchscreen computers

The industrial and embedded computer manufacturer Blue Chip Technology has announced the launch of its new Alpha range of advanced integrated touchscreen computers. Designed to be compact and attractive, the new Alpha range offers engineers a fast track product platform for any embedded system requiring a feature rich touch screen display, considerable processing power, ultra low power consumption and a robust performance.

The new Alpha range offers fast boot times, 24/7 operation and is available with a range of processor cores, operating temperatures and OS choices. Standard connectivity includes LAN, quad USB Hosts, one USB Device, RS232 (with hardware handshaking), RS232 (Tx/Rx), RS422/485, Stereo Audio (input/output), twelve General Purpose IO signals plus Real Time Clock and battery. Options include dual Camera inputs, 802.11 b/g Wi-Fi, BlueTooth as well as GPRS/GSM, GPS and accelerometer.

Blue Chip Technology is a leading European designer and manufacturer of embedded computer systems and serves a wide range of industries, from mission critical systems to the global railway industry to diagnostic test equipment.

The new Alpha range includes screen sizes 4.3″ (480*272), 5.7″ (640*480), 7.1″ (800*480) and 8″ (800*600) all with integrated touch screens and a machined aluminum front panel. Larger screen sizes will be added in the near future. Current OS support includes Embedded Windows, Windows CE, Linux and Android.
